I am a Hiring Manager and I can not see a certain type of position (such as Student or Term Adjunct). What do I do?
Read the greeting that is at the top of the Hiring Manager’s page. It should read “Welcome Jane Doe, you are Logged in as a Hiring Manager, or as a Director, or Term Adjunct” Individuals who have security access to multiple user types will have a link on the left hand navigational bar labeled “Change User Type”. Once you’ve changed your user type you will be able to see your positions. If you do not have a “Change User Type” option or do not have the particular option that you desire, the option will need to be added. If the desired option is a Hiring Manager or Student Hiring Manager training needs to be completed before the additional option will be given. Training schedules are located on the HR Website under Training; HR Training. Note: Hiring Managers can only see requisitions where there name is listed as the hiring manager. If Sally Smith created it and didn’t add John Jones as a hiring manager, John Jones will not be able to view Sally Smith’s positions.
